Nissan Powerplant Company Ltd, usually shortened to Nissan, is a Japanese multinational automobile manufacturer headquartered within Nishi-ku, Yokohama, Japan.Since 1999, Nissan has been section of the Renault-Nissan Alliance, a partnership between Nissan along with French automaker Renault. As of 2013, Renault holds a 43. 4% voting stake in Nissan, while Nissan holds the 15% non-voting stake inside Renault. Carlos Ghosn serves as CEO of both businesses.A Nissan Dealership in Patiala, IndiaNissan Motor sells its cars underneath the Nissan, Infiniti, and Datsun brands along with in-house performance tuning items labelled Nismo.Nissan was the sixth largest automaker on this planet behind Toyota, General Motors, Volkswagen Group, Hyundai Motor Group, and Ford in 2013. Taken together, the Renault-Nissan Alliance would be the world’s fourth largest automaker. Nissan is the primary Japanese brand in Cina, Russia and Mexico.Masujiro Hashimoto founded the particular Kwaishinsha Motor Car Operates in 1911. In 1914, the company produced its first car, called DAT.

The brand new car's name was an acronym with the company's investors' surnames:Kenjiro Den (田 健次郎 Den Kenjirō?)Rokuro Aoyama (青山 禄郎 Aoyama Rokurō?)Meitaro Takeuchi (竹内 明太郎 Takeuchi Meitarō?)It was renamed for you to Kwaishinsha Motorcar Co., Ltd. in 1918, and again to DAT Jidosha & Company., Ltd. (DAT Motorcar Corp.) in 1925. DAT Motors built trucks besides the DAT and Datsun passenger cars. The vast majority connected with its output were pickups, due to an pretty much non- existent consumer market for passenger cars at the time. Beginning in 1918, the first DAT trucks were produced with the military market. At the same period, Jitsuyo Jidosha Co., Ltd. produced small trucks using parts, and materials imported from north america.In 1926 the Tokyo-based DAT Motors merged while using the Osaka-based Jitsuyo Jidosha Company., Ltd. (実用自 動車製造株式会社 Jitsuyō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?) a. k. a. Jitsuyo Jidosha Seizo (established 1919 being a Kubota subsidiary) to get DAT Jidosha Seizo Company., Ltd Automobile Manufacturing Corp., Ltd. (ダット自動車製造株式会社 DAT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?) in Osaka right up until 1932. From 1923 to 1925, the company produced light vehicles under the name connected with Lila.In 1931, DAT came out which has a new smaller car, the first "Datson", meaning "Son of DAT". Later in 1933 after Nissan took control of DAT Motors, the last syllable of Datson was changed to "sun", because "son" also means "loss" (損) throughout Japanese, hence the name "Datsun" (ダットサン Dattosan?).In 1933, the company name seemed to be Nipponized to Jidosha-Seizo Corp., Ltd. (自動車製造株式会社 Jidōsha Seizō Kabushiki-Gaisha?, "Automobile Manufacturing Co., Ltd. ") and has been moved to Yokohama.

Nissan name first utilized in 1930sIn 1928, Yoshisuke Aikawa founded the actual holding company Nihon Sangyo (日本産業 Japan Industries or Nihon Companies). The name 'Nissan' originated during the 1930s as an abbreviation[14] applied to the Tokyo stock market place for Nihon Sangyo. This company was the actual famous Nissan "Zaibatsu" which included Tobata Casting and Hitachi. At this time Nissan manipulated foundries and auto pieces businesses, but Aikawa did definitely not enter automobile manufacturing till 1933.The zaibatsu eventually grew to feature 74 firms, and became the fourth-largest with Japan during World Struggle II.In 1931, DAT Jidosha Seizo became connected with Tobata Casting, and was merged in to Tobata Casting in 1933. As Tobata Casting seemed to be a Nissan company, this was the beginning of Nissan's automobile manufacturing.

Nissan Electric motor founded in 1934In 1934, Aikawa separated the extended automobile parts division involving Tobata Casting and incorporated it as being a new subsidiary, which he named Nissan Electric motor Co., Ltd. (日産自動車 Nissan Jidōsha?). The shareholders of the modern company however were not considering the prospects of the auto in Japan, so Aikawa bought out all the Tobata Casting shareholders (applying capital from Nihon Companies) in June 1934. At this time, Nissan Motor effectively grew to become owned by Nihon Sangyo and Hitachi.In 1935, construction of its Yokohama place was completed. 44 Datsuns were transported to Asia, Central and South America. In 1935, the first car manufactured by a assembly system rolled off the line at the Yokohama grow. Nissan built trucks, airplanes, and engines for the japanese military. In 1937, the company's main plant was moved for the occupied Manchuria, and named Manchuria Weighty Industries Developing Co.In 1940, first knockdown kits have been shipped to Dowa Jidosha Kogyo (Dowa Vehicle), one of MHID’s organizations, for assembly. In 1944, the head office ended up being moved to Nihonbashi, Tokyo, and the company name was changed to Nissan Major Industries, Ltd., which the company retained through 1949.
